What companies run services between Victoria bus Station, Greater London, England and Brixton, England?

Southeastern operates a train from London Victoria to Brixton every 20 minutes. Tickets cost £1–4 and the journey takes 6 min. Alternatively, Arriva UK operates a bus from Victoria Station to Stockwell Gardens every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£1–3 and the journey takes 19 min. Two other operators also service this route.
